Gather your chocolate making tools

Start making chocolate at home by defining your primary constraint: space, budget, or skill level. Let that constraint dictate your equipment choices. For most beginners, a double boiler setup, a digital thermometer, and silicone molds are sufficient. Skip industrial tools like tempering machines or melangers unless you plan to grind whole beans.

Melt chocolate chips gently

Melting chocolate is the first hurdle. Chocolate is sensitive; overheating causes cocoa butter to separate from solids, resulting in a grainy, oily mess. Use a double boiler to maintain indirect heat.

Set up your double boiler
Place about one inch of water in a saucepan and bring it to a bare simmer over low heat. Place a heatproof glass or metal bowl on top. The bottom of the bowl should not touch the water; the steam is what does the work. If the bowl touches the water, direct contact will likely scorch the chocolate.

Add the chocolate
Add your chocolate chips or chopped bars to the dry bowl. Stir frequently with a silicone spatula. The chocolate will begin to soften and melt around the edges before moving inward. Keep the heat low—if the water boils vigorously, turn it down. You want a gentle simmer, not a rolling boil.

Remove before fully melted
Once the chocolate is mostly melted but still has a few small lumps, remove the bowl from the heat. The residual heat will continue to melt the remaining pieces as you stir. This prevents overheating. If you wait until every piece is gone, the chocolate may have already exceeded the safe temperature range.

Stir until smooth
Give the chocolate a final, thorough stir. It should look glossy and fluid. If you see any separation or oiliness, the chocolate has seized or scorched, and it’s likely too far gone for this batch. If it’s smooth, you’re ready to proceed to molding or dipping.

Why not the microwave?

While the microwave is faster, it is unforgiving. Chocolate heats unevenly in spurts, making it easy to create hot spots that burn the chocolate while the rest remains solid. If you must use a microwave, use 15-second bursts at 50% power, stirring between each. However, for consistent results and better control, the double boiler method remains the gold standard for home chocolatiers.

Temper chocolate for a glossy finish

Tempering stabilizes cocoa butter crystals, ensuring your chocolate has a satisfying snap and mirror-like shine. Without this step, chocolate will look dull and melt instantly.

Melt the chocolate

Place your chopped chocolate in a heatproof bowl over a pot of simmering water (double boiler). Ensure the bottom of the bowl does not touch the water. Stir gently until the chocolate is completely melted and smooth. Remove from heat immediately once melted to avoid burning.

Cool the chocolate

Pour about two-thirds of the melted chocolate onto a clean, cool marble slab or silicone mat. Use a scraper to spread it out and then gather it back together repeatedly. This action cools the chocolate quickly and encourages the formation of stable crystals. Continue until the chocolate thickens and reaches approximately 80°F (27°C).

Reheat slightly

Add the remaining one-third of warm chocolate back into the cooled mass. Stir continuously to combine. This raises the temperature slightly to the working range of 88–90°F (31–32°C) for dark chocolate. For milk or white chocolate, aim for 86–88°F (30–31°C). This step ensures all crystals are stable and the texture is smooth.

Test the temper

Dip a knife tip or a small piece of parchment paper into the chocolate and set it aside at room temperature. Properly tempered chocolate will set within 3–5 minutes, showing a uniform, glossy finish with no streaks. If it stays soft or looks blotchy, the temper is off; reheat and cool slightly more to correct it.

The seeding method described above is the most reliable technique for home makers because it gives you visual control over the crystal formation. While the tabling method (cooling on marble) is traditional, it requires more space and cleanup. The key is temperature precision; using a digital thermometer is essential for success.

Once tempered, you can dip strawberries, coat molds, or create chocolate shards. Keep the chocolate warm in a bowl over a very low heat source if you are working in a cool room, but do not overheat it again, or you will lose the temper you just worked so hard to achieve.

Pour molds and add truffle fillings

This stage defines the final look and texture. Working quickly prevents the chocolate from setting too early in the bowl. Grab your silicone molds—flexible silicone is easier to pop than rigid polycarbonate for beginners—and a small offset spatula.

Pouring the shell

Pour the chocolate into the mold cavities, filling them about two-thirds full. If you are making solid bars, fill the entire mold. Tap the mold firmly against the counter three or four times to release trapped air bubbles, which can leave unsightly holes in your finished chocolate. Use the spatula to scrape the excess chocolate off the surface, ensuring an even layer.

If you are making filled truffles, you will need to create a hollow center. Pour a thin layer into the mold, tilt it to coat the sides evenly, and then pour the excess back into your bowl. This creates a shell. Let this shell set for about five minutes until it is no longer liquid but still slightly tacky. This prevents your filling from melting the chocolate when you add it.

Adding truffle fillings

While the shells set, prepare your fillings. Simple ganache is the most accessible option for home makers. Heat heavy cream until it just begins to simmer, then pour it over chopped chocolate or cocoa powder. Let it sit for a minute before stirring until smooth. For a firmer filling that holds its shape, add a tablespoon of butter at the end.

Spoon a small amount of filling into the center of each chocolate shell, leaving a tiny gap at the top. Do not overfill, or the chocolate will overflow when you seal the bottom. If you are making solid chocolates, simply fill the mold completely and skip this step.

Sealing and setting

Pour a final layer of chocolate over the filling to seal the truffle. Use the spatula to smooth the top flat. For a professional finish, you can sprinkle sea salt, crushed nuts, or cocoa powder on top immediately before the chocolate sets. Place the molds in the refrigerator for 15 to 20 minutes. The chocolate is ready when it pulls away slightly from the edges of the silicone and feels firm to the touch.

Fix common chocolate making mistakes

Even careful makers hit snags. Here’s how to spot and correct the most frequent issues so your home-made chocolate stays smooth, shiny, and crisp.

Grainy texture

Graininess usually means sugar didn’t fully dissolve or the chocolate was overheated. Keep the heat low and stir constantly. If you’re refining with a melanger, extend the milling time until the mixture feels like silk between your fingers. A quick test: rub a small amount between your thumb and forefinger. If you feel grit, keep going.

Chocolate bloom

Bloom appears as white streaks or spots on the surface. It happens when cocoa butter or sugar rises to the top due to temperature swings or improper storage. To fix it, re-melt the chocolate gently and temper it properly before setting. Store finished bars in a cool, dry place away from direct sunlight and strong odors. Proper tempering locks the cocoa butter crystals in place, preventing bloom.

Poor snap

A soft or crumbly bar often results from under-tempering or incorrect crystal formation. Ensure your chocolate reaches the right temperature range during cooling. If your bar bends instead of snapping, it likely needs a more precise tempering cycle. Use a thermometer to monitor the temperature closely as you cool and reheat the chocolate.

Store homemade chocolate properly

Homemade chocolate lacks the industrial stabilizers of store-bought bars, making it more sensitive to temperature and humidity. Proper storage is the only way to keep your batch from turning gray, grainy, or soft.

Cool and dry is best

The ideal storage spot is a pantry or cupboard away from direct sunlight and heat sources. Keep the temperature between 60°F and 68°F (15°C–20°C). If it gets too warm, the cocoa butter will migrate to the surface, creating unsightly white streaks known as fat bloom. While fat bloom isn’t harmful, it changes the texture and appearance.

Seal it tight

Moisture is chocolate’s biggest enemy. Even a small amount of humidity can cause sugar bloom, where moisture dissolves surface sugar and then recrystallizes into a rough, sandy coating. Wrap your chocolate tightly in plastic wrap or place it in an airtight container. If you’re storing different flavors together, keep them separated to prevent odor transfer, as chocolate easily absorbs surrounding smells.

Refrigerator storage

If your kitchen is consistently warm or humid, the refrigerator is a viable option. However, you must be meticulous with sealing. Place the chocolate in an airtight container, then wrap that container in plastic wrap to create a double barrier against condensation. When you take it out, let it come to room temperature while still wrapped before opening. This prevents condensation from forming directly on the chocolate surface.

Shelf life

Properly stored homemade chocolate typically lasts 2–3 weeks at room temperature. In the refrigerator, it can last up to 2 months. For longer storage, you can freeze it for up to 6 months. Always thaw frozen chocolate slowly in the refrigerator overnight to minimize condensation risks.
